Grass repair services involve restoring and improving the health, appearance, and functionality of lawns that have become damaged or uneven. These services typically include tasks such as patching bare spots, leveling uneven areas, overseeding to promote thick, lush growth, and removing weeds or invasive grasses. The goal is to create a smooth, vibrant, and healthy lawn that enhances the overall look of a property. Local contractors use various techniques and materials to ensure the grass blends seamlessly with existing turf, resulting in a natural and attractive finish.

Many problems can lead homeowners to seek grass repair services. Common issues include bare patches caused by pet activity, heavy foot traffic, or weather damage. Thinning lawns may result from poor soil quality, pests, or disease, while uneven ground can be caused by settling or erosion. Overgrown or invasive weeds can also compromise the appearance and health of a lawn. Grass repair helps address these problems by revitalizing the turf, filling in gaps, and promoting stronger, more resilient grass growth.

The overview below groups typical Grass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or grass repairs, such as patching or reseeding small areas, gener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the size and complexity of the area.

Moderate Lawn Fixes - More extensive repairs like replacing sections of damaged grass or addressing uneven patches usually cost between $600 and $1,500. Larger projects are less common but can be priced higher based on scope.

Full Lawn Restoration - Complete overhaul or major repairs of a lawn can range from $1,500 to $3,500, with some larger or more complex projects reaching beyond that. These larger jobs are less frequent but handled by local contractors for comprehensive results.

Complete Lawn Replacement - Replacing an entire lawn with new grass typically costs $3,500 to $7,000 or more, depending on the size of the area and the chosen grass type. This is a significant investment often reserved for extensive landscaping projects.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How do professionals repair damaged or patchy grass? Service providers typically assess the condition of the lawn and use methods such as overseeding, sod installation, or soil aeration to restore healthy grass growth.

Can grass repair be done on all types of grass? Most local contractors are experienced with common grass types used in the area and can recommend suitable repair methods for each.

What conditions are ideal for grass repair work? Grass repair is best performed during seasons when grass growth is active, usually in spring or early fall, to ensure optimal results.
